House raising services involve elevating an existing structure to a higher level, often to protect against flooding, water damage, or to improve property value. The process typically includes carefully lifting the entire building, reinforcing the foundation, and then placing it on a new or improved foundation. This service requires specialized equipment and expertise to ensure the stability and safety of the structure throughout the process. House raising can be a complex operation that demands precise planning and execution, often performed by experienced contractors familiar with local building codes and conditions.
This service addresses several common problems faced by property owners, particularly in flood-prone areas or regions susceptible to water damage. Raising a house can prevent floodwaters from reaching living spaces, reducing the risk of costly water damage and mold growth. It can also be used to create additional usable space underneath the home or to bring the property up to current elevation standards for insurance and legal compliance. Additionally, house raising can be a solution for properties that require foundation repairs or modifications, offering a way to restore and improve the structure’s longevity.

Cost Range - House raising services typically cost between $10,000 and $50,000, depending on the home's size and foundation type. For example, raising a small, single-story home may be closer to $10,000, while larger or more complex projects can reach higher amounts.
Factors Affecting Cost - Expenses vary based on the home's height, foundation condition, and accessibility. Additional costs may include permits, engineering assessments, and structural reinforcements, which can add several thousand dollars to the overall price.
Average Pricing - On average, homeowners in Wilmington, IL, might expect to pay around $20,000 to $30,000 for standard house raising projects. Larger or custom-built homes tend to fall toward the upper end of this range.
